Every marketplace faces crises. The difference between platforms that survive and those that fail is the speed and quality of the response. These protocols are mandatory — not optional.
CRISIS RULE: When a crisis is identified, it becomes the single priority. Cancel all other activities until the crisis is resolved. Speed of response is more important than perfection of response.
| Crisis | Trigger | Severity | Immediate Actions | Recovery Time |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Male Ratio Spike | Female ratio drops below 45% | Critical | Pause all male onboarding immediately. Activate top 10 female connectors. Double female referral reward for 72 hours. | 48–72 hours |
| Engagement Collapse | Sparks sent drops below 0.5/user/week | Critical | Manually curate 5 matches for every active user. Push notification campaign. Review last 2 weeks of product changes. | 1 week |
| WOM Engine Failure | Referral rate drops below 10% | High | Activate all 4 WOM mechanics simultaneously. Increase referral reward by 50%. Conduct 10 user interviews to find friction. | 2 weeks |
| High Churn | D7 retention drops below 30% | Critical | Conduct 10 user exit interviews immediately. Identify top 3 churn reasons. Address root cause before acquiring new users. | Address root cause first |
| Safety Incident | Any reported safety concern | Zero Tolerance | Respond to affected user within 1 hour. Remove reported user pending investigation. Document fully. Review and update protocols. | Immediate — no delay |
